Acrylic and charcoal on canvas, 76cm x 60cm. I adore painting skies and this was inspired by a poem called “Normanby Street” by Cameron Lowe. It is in an exhibition at Eagle’s Nest Gallery at Airey’s Inlet, Victoria (on the Great Ocean Road) for their Festival of Words.
